Demethyldaphnoretin-7-O-glucoside is a natural product that is isolated from Daphne oleoides Schreber subsp. kurdica (DOK). In Turkish traditional medicine, the aerial parts of DOK have been used to treat malaria, rheumatism and for wound healing.
